Ask for it
A request for an application for renting a Booth Space is the first step.  Complete the application and return with a check.  If they cash the check, you are probably in.  You will have to call in most occasions to verify acceptance.

Requesting a Booth Application
If you are looking to rent a booth space in a local event, you will want to keep some of the following in mind. Not everything mentioned needs to be said during every conversation. If you are serious about reaching your community, you will be making a lot of calls and experience will be your best teacher.
Read over the following and understand how this information may help ease tensions when objections and rejections begin to surface.
Do not assume the committees involved are against your church, unless your church has been a nuisance to the community.
Our experience has been that we see very few people against what we are doing. Some events are very glad for us to be present and even give us the best places. Some even at no cost.
Do not ask for a free space. No one likes a moocher.
Do not fuss at the committee workers.
Do not sell products or services from your booth space.

Online
Many events are putting their applications some where on their Web Site, to be downloaded.  This is helpful up front, but may work against you when sent in, because you cannot answer some of their questions and may be turned down without a hearing.

We are often asked, "What do you sell?"

"We do not sell anything, everything we have is free. We simply distribute Gospel literature at no cost. We also usually work in conjunction with a local Baptist Church." (if you are not working in your own community)

We do not mention witnessing, soul winning, evangelism or any other like term.

Skeptical
1. If they seem leery about sending an application to start the booth rental process, mention …

Our Literature is not offensive to any religious organization
* Cheerfully Received by every segment of Society
* Readily Read by Recipients
* Gladly Retained for future Reference
This spells, "No Cleanup Problems"
Let them know you will be able to send pictures of the booth and examples of the literature and supply proof of liability insurance if needed.

2. If they say that they do not like to rent to people outside the community, mention …

No money is taken out of the community
* Nothing to Sell
* Donations are not solicited nor accepted
* No raffles
